C1080 Steel, with its chemical composition centered around carbon as its primary alloying element, embodies a prime example of a high-carbon steel grade. Comprising predominantly of iron and carbon, with trace amounts of manganese, AISI 1080 exhibits remarkable strength and wear resistance. This steel grade is characterized by its substantial carbon content, which allows it to be heat-treated to achieve desired hardness levels while maintaining favorable ductility for spring applications.

One of the most noteworthy attributes of AISI 1080 Steel is its exceptional strength, making it a preferred choice for applications where robustness is paramount. This steel grade is particularly well-suited for manufacturing springs, where the balance between tensile strength and flexibility is essential. AISI 1080's composition and heat-treatment potential contribute to its capacity to withstand significant stress and loading cycles, rendering it an ideal choice for heavy-duty spring components.

Industries ranging from automotive to manufacturing and construction benefit from the versatility of AISI 1080 Steel. Its dependable mechanical properties, including high tensile strength and controlled hardness, allow for precision engineering in critical components. Its potential for heat treatment ensures that it can be tailored to meet specific performance requirements, further expanding its applicability in diverse sectors.

EQUIVALENT STANDARDS

ASTM AISI EN DIN UNS BS
C1080 1080 1.0622 C80 G10800 EN42

CHEMICAL PROPERTIES

C Mn P Si S Mo
0.8 0.6 0.04 0.1 0.05 -
Fe Mg Zn Cr Ni Zr
- - - - - -

MECHANICAL PROPERTIES

YSRp02 TSRm A HRB
515 675 10 92
